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
我的 iOS 应用程序包含登录页面。进入应用程序后,有一个注销按钮。当用户以编程方式按下注销按钮时,我想再次显示登录页面,就好像用户第一次登录一样。您能否建议我如何在我的 iPad 应用程序中实现这一点。
我在我的应用程序中执行此操作。我有一个用于登录用户的 tabbarcontroller。当他们注销(或第一次使用)时,我向 appDelegate 发送消息,从窗口中删除标签栏并使登录视图成为根视图。登录后,该视图将被选项卡栏控制器替换。
我什至更进一步。在每次切换时,我都会完全释放所有其他对象,因此我确信当用户看到这些视图中的任何一个时,它都是完全“新鲜的”,并且只对该用户自定义的任何内容使用默认值。